About the LT
The Schröder LT tonearm is a unique design that achieves perfect tangential tracking across the record grooves by using a patented dual-pivot mechanism where the pivot itself pivots, allowing the stylus to move in a straight line. This eliminates headshell offset and thus requires no anti-skate. The arm features zero friction bearings for vertical movement and magnetic damping to nearly eliminate lateral resonance. The armwand is made from either snakewood or grenadill, treated extensively for stability against humidity and temperature changes, and the headshell is fabricated from a proprietary material combining stiffness, low mass, and high internal damping. The LT uses high-purity copper or silver wiring, cryogenically treated, and the bearings are run-in before assembly. It accommodates most cartridges with optional mounting plates of various weights and allows fine-tuning of setup parameters including VTF, azimuth, and SRA. Each unit is assembled and tested with at least 10 hours of playtime before shipping. The effective arm length is 250 mm with a pivot-to-spindle distance of 275 mm. The design results in essentially zero tracking error and zero lateral stylus loading, delivering natural, powerful sound with strong bass and detailed textures.
